Efficient hydraulic units ensure minimal energy waste and optimal performance, reducing downtime and maintenance costs. oor efficiency often stems from contaminants in the hydraulic fluid, leading to component wear and reduced system lifespan. Addressing these issues requires a comprehensive approach, focusing on both filtration and maintenance.

Hydraulic filtration systems play a critical role in maintaining efficiency by removing impurities from the fluid. Modern filtration technologies, such as multistage filters, can capture particles as small as 5 microns, preventing blockages in valves and pumps. This results in smoother operation and less strain on the system, ultimately extending the life of your hydraulic unit.
Hydraulic plungers are highwear components that require regular attention to function correctly. Routine maintenance includes inspecting for leaks, cleaning nozzles, and replacing worn seals. Neglecting these tasks can lead to reduced efficiency and catastrophic failure. Implementing a preventative maintenance schedule this year can save significant costs in the long run.
For optimal performance, consider the following maintenance tips for hydraulic plungers: Use highquality hydraulic fluid to reduce friction erform biannual inspections for signs of wear Replace filters and seals according to manufacturer guidelines Monitor pressure levels to avoid overloading the unit
